wasapi2: Ensure unmute when opening audio client
ISimpleAudioVolume::SetMute() status seems to be preserved even after process is terminated. In order to start audio client with unmuted state, always disable mute when opening audio client. Part-of: <https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/gstreamer/gst-plugins-bad/-/merge_requests/1731>
